             PALO ALTO, Calif. (September 25, 2000) - ClickAction Inc. 
              (Nasdaq: CLAC), a leader in permission-based email marketing/e-messaging, 
              announced today the launch of Elibriumú, a division of ClickAction 
              formally known as MySoftware, which will provide small business 
              professionals with effective Web-based solutions. Elibrium brands 
              target small and medium size businesses and include Elibrium, MySoftware, 
              MyProspects and eProspects. Elibrium's new Internet Business Solutions 
              product line will be available through retail stores and on-line 
              distributors in January 2001. Elibrium offers professionals access 
              to state-of-the-art Internet business services with up to 200 percent 
              more value than services previously available only via the Internet. 
              This strategy offers Application Service Providers (ASPs) and other 
              Internet-solution providers with access to millions of business 
              customers.
